About the data on this page

Bank details, status and credit balances are mirrored from the USACE RIBITS registry, the federal public record for mitigation banks. What we call a “credit sale” is a credit withdrawal — the entry written in the federal credit ledger when credits are committed to a permit. At commercial banks a withdrawal generally represents a sale; at a single-client bank it offsets the sponsor’s own project. The figures count ledger transactions, not distinct purchases — one purchase may produce several withdrawals — and we count entries rather than credits moved, because credit classes are different units and cannot be added together. Each bar in a sales chart counts the credit sales recorded in that calendar year — withdrawals from the federal ledger, not quantities of credits. The final bar is the year in progress and is shown in a different color. No bars means no sales in those years.

The operator grouping is ours, not from RIBITS. The federal registry records a sponsor for each bank but lists no parent company. We identify operators by matching sponsor names and contact details across bank records, reviewed by hand. We only display operators with at least five banks.

Contact details are mirrored from the bank’s own entry in the USACE RIBITS registry. Where RIBITS designates a Sales point of contact, we display it more prominently to get you to a contact person more quickly. The map on this page is drawn live from the EPA NEPAssist RIBITS MapServer when you load it. Nearby banks are the closest banks that currently have credits to sell, by straight-line distance between registered locations. It is a proximity list, not a statement that those banks can serve your site.
